Fire alarm triggers response at beach resort, Panama City Beach FL
Heads up: This post was detected from real-time dispatch audio. Information may be incomplete, and the situation may evolve. Always verify using official agency releases.
A fire alarm was activated at Grand Panama Beach Resort near Front Beach Road. Fire units Engine 32 and Ladder 30 responded to the commercial alarm at Tower 1.
